I'll say this first, I'm a big Cowher fan. I like the way his teams perform for him, which would be a huge change to what the current Chiefs do.
However, I do get the criticisms for him. But, seeing where the current fanbase is and the way things are going, I think the next hire will have some nostalgia with it. Like it or not, the next hire is going to be all about restoring the "fandom" here in KC. I know the best way to do that is to win and reestablish what once was. Granted what once was, was never with a franchise QB, but thats where I'm heading with this next line of thought. If you bring in Cowher, you can say he didn't win a SB until he got Big Ben, which is true. But in this situation, he's pretty much going to be forced to start with a QB here. |

First six years in Pitts: 64 wins 5 Divisional Championships 5 playoff victories 3 AFC Championship appearances 1 SB appearance (lost to Dallas) All with jack and shit at QB. I'll take that resume. Please. |
